Religion in Vasa Views

What people believe — religious affiliation and those with no religion.

Nearly half of all residents in Vasa Views identify as having no religion, making it far more secular than most similar areas. While Christianity remains the largest group, the strong shift away from religious affiliation defines the local spiritual landscape.

Religious affiliation

The mix of religions, and people with no religion.

About 47.8% of people here have no religion, which is well above the figures for Queensland (41.2%) and Australia (38.9%). This contrasts with the 50.7% who identify as Christians.

47.8% ▲ +182.7%

Higher than 73% of suburb / locality areas.

  • 2011: 16.9%
  • 2016: 28.8%
  • 2021: 47.8%

Share of people reporting no religion (incl. secular and other spiritual beliefs).
